Animals have evolved sophisticated navigation systems to migrate across continents, using multiple cues including the sun, Earth's magnetic field, stars, and polarized light to find their way over thousands of miles.

Imagine traveling [music] thousands of miles without GPS or a map.
Many animals do just that every year.
Monarch butterflies, [music] for instance, migrate up to 3,000 miles, guided by the sun and an internal clock that helps them adjust their direction.
Sea turtles use Earth's magnetic field as a natural compass, sensing subtle variations to find their way home.
Birds like the Arctic Tern navigate [music] by reading the stars and even detecting polarized light. These extraordinary strategies show how evolution has equipped animals [music] with astonishing tools, making migration one of nature's greatest feats.
